London, Greater London, United...
London, Lo, Belgium.
London, Chicago, Uk.
London, Gauteng, Uganda.
Gqeberha East London Mthatha Q...
Gqeberha East London Mthatha Q...
dubai, Dubai, India.
Sapele, Delta, Nigeria.
Stutterheim, Gauteng, South Af...
kampala, kampala, South Africa...
City of Johannesburg, gauteng,...
SAN JOSE, CALIFORNIA, USA.